Is it wrong for Jill Biden to be called "Dr. Biden"?

For some reason, this is controversial.

She has a doctorate in education, and per custom a person with a doctorate can be called by the title “doctor”. Yet for some reason she’s been accusing of being a fraud because she is not a medical doctor, the most common usage of “doctor”.

Now, I may not refer to someone with a non-medical doctorate as “doctor” unless they are my instructor or I’m talking about them in an academic context, but I hardly see what’s “fraudulent” (according to a WSJ opinion piece) about her using the appellation. This feels like a joke out of Friends about Ross Geller using the title “doctor” when he is not a medical doctor, but a professor of paleontology.

Would you refer to people with doctorates as “doctor” outside of a university campus or do you think the title should be reserved for medical doctors?
